STEP 3
Complete a handwritten essay, setting forth your goals, ambitions and desires with specific reference to what you intend to accomplish for the good of humanity (maximum of two (2) pages).
STEP 4
Attach the following:
- Copy of your school transcript indicating top 10% class rank.
- Completed Free Application for Federal Student Aid (available through your high school Guidance Department).
- Essay setting forth applicant's goals, ambitions and desires with specific reference to what applicant intends to accomplish for the good of humanity (maximum of two (2) pages).
- Proof of residency in Rhode Island for ten (10) of the last twelve (12) years.
APPLICATION DEADLINE
Completed applications and additional material requested are due by March 31,
2025.

AMOUNT OF AWARD
One scholarship per year, ranging from $500 up to a full one year's tuition, shall be awarded to the
applicants selected by the Trustees of the Fund. Students who maintain a superior academic record while at college may apply for continuing scholarship support from the fund.
ABOUT PDF
PDF is an acronym for "Portable Document Format." It's a file format created by Adobe that lets you view and print a file
exactly as the author designed it, without needing to have the same application or fonts used to create the file.
Since its introduction in 1993, PDF has become an Internet standard for electronic distribution that faithfully preserves the look and feel of the original document complete with fonts, colors, images, and layout.
